首页
/ 实时人脸合成技术探索:开源AI工具的创新应用与实践指南

实时人脸合成技术探索:开源AI工具的创新应用与实践指南

2026-04-28 11:18:25作者:咎岭娴Homer

功能解析:实时人脸合成技术的工作原理

实时人脸合成技术是计算机视觉领域的一项突破性应用,它通过AI算法实现了将源人脸特征实时映射到目标视频流中的技术壮举。这项技术的核心魅力在于其低延迟处理能力,能够在保持表情自然的同时实现毫秒级响应,为实时交互场景提供了可能性。

技术实现的核心模块

尝试理解这项技术时,你会发现它由几个关键部分协同工作:首先是人脸检测与关键点定位模块,它能够精准识别图像中的面部特征点;接着是特征提取与映射系统,负责将源人脸的独特特征转换为数学向量;最后是图像合成引擎,将提取的特征无缝融合到目标视频流中。

AI视觉合成 - 实时人脸处理界面

这个过程类似于数字化妆:系统首先"扫描"你的面部特征(就像化妆师观察你的脸型),然后创建一个"数字面具"(相当于化妆品),最后将这个面具实时应用到目标画面上。整个流程在后台以每秒数十次的速度重复,从而实现流畅的实时效果。

核心算法模块集中在项目的modules/processors/frame/目录下,这里包含了人脸交换、增强和掩码等关键技术实现。这些模块共同构成了实时人脸合成的技术基础,使得普通用户也能体验到先进的计算机视觉技术。

场景应用:低延迟面部映射技术的创新实践

实时人脸合成技术的应用远不止于娱乐领域,它正在多个行业创造新的可能性。通过低延迟面部映射技术,我们可以突破物理限制,实现数字身份的灵活转换。

直播内容创作的革新

在直播场景中,尝试启用多人脸映射功能,你会发现主播可以在不同角色间无缝切换,为观众带来前所未有的互动体验。这种技术不仅丰富了直播内容形式,还降低了角色扮演的门槛,让更多创作者能够轻松打造独特的直播风格。

AI视觉合成 - 多平台直播应用

远程虚拟协作的新范式

想象一下,在视频会议中,你可以选择一个专业的虚拟形象参与讨论,这不仅能保护个人隐私,还能减少视频会议中的外貌偏见。实时人脸合成技术让远程协作更加专注于内容本身,而非参与者的外在形象。

影视制作的辅助工具

电影制作中,导演可以使用这项技术进行初步的角色面部预览,在正式拍摄前测试不同演员面部特征与角色的匹配度。这大大降低了选角成本,并为后期制作提供了更多可能性。

AI视觉合成 - 电影角色替换效果

教育领域的沉浸式体验

在语言学习中,尝试将教师的面部特征实时映射到不同国籍的虚拟角色上,学生可以在更具文化沉浸感的环境中学习语言。这种方法能有效提升学习兴趣和记忆效果。

技术指南:跨平台视觉转换的实现路径

实现跨平台的实时人脸合成需要解决一系列技术挑战,从环境配置到性能优化,每一步都需要细致的考量。以下将以问题-解决方案的形式,引导你探索技术实现的关键环节。

环境配置与依赖管理

问题:不同操作系统和硬件配置下,如何确保软件稳定运行?

解决方案:项目提供了多种硬件加速方案,包括CUDA(NVIDIA GPU)、CoreML(Apple Silicon)、DirectML(Windows)和OpenVINO(Intel)。你需要根据自己的硬件情况选择合适的启动方式。同时,通过虚拟环境隔离项目依赖,可以避免系统级的库冲突。

模型优化与加载策略

问题:如何平衡模型大小、处理速度和合成质量之间的关系?

解决方案:项目采用了模块化的模型设计,你可以根据需要选择不同大小的模型。轻量级模型适合低配置设备,而大型模型则能提供更精细的合成效果。尝试调整模型加载参数,你会发现可以在速度和质量之间找到适合特定场景的平衡点。

AI视觉合成 - 人脸检测与处理过程

性能优化参数对照表

参数类别 优化选项 适用场景 性能影响
模型选择 GFPGANv1.4 高质量需求 内存占用高,处理速度中等
inswapper_128_fp16 实时性需求 内存占用低,处理速度快
分辨率设置 1080p 录制与后期制作 资源占用高,细节丰富
720p 实时直播 资源占用中等,流畅度高
480p 低配置设备 资源占用低,基础效果
面部特征点 68点检测 精细表情捕捉 计算量大,表情自然
5点检测 快速人脸定位 计算量小,响应迅速

常见场景配置方案

直播场景优化配置

  • 模型:inswapper_128_fp16
  • 分辨率:720p
  • 帧率:30fps
  • 启用嘴部掩码保持语音同步
  • 关闭不必要的面部增强功能

影视制作配置

  • 模型:GFPGANv1.4 + inswapper_128_fp16
  • 分辨率:1080p
  • 帧率:24fps
  • 启用全部面部增强功能
  • 开启面部特征点跟踪优化

社区生态:开源项目的协作与伦理思考

一个活跃的开源社区是项目持续发展的关键动力。Deep-Live-Cam项目通过透明的开发流程和开放的贡献机制,吸引了全球开发者参与其中,共同推动实时人脸合成技术的进步。

社区贡献途径

探索项目的贡献指南,你会发现有多种参与方式:从修复简单的bug到实现新功能,从改进文档到优化算法。社区特别鼓励对性能优化和跨平台兼容性的贡献,这些方向直接影响普通用户的使用体验。

数字身份伦理:技术应用的边界思考

随着实时人脸合成技术的普及,我们必须认真思考其伦理影响。技术本身是中性的,但使用方式可能带来深远的社会影响。

AI视觉合成 - 嘴部掩码技术演示

技术滥用防范建议

  1. 始终获得被合成人脸所有者的明确同意
  2. 在所有合成内容中添加清晰的标识,避免误导
  3. 不将技术用于政治操纵或虚假信息传播
  4. 尊重个人隐私,不合成未授权的私人场景

行业自律标准

参考全球深度伪造检测联盟的建议,项目实现了多项安全机制:包括合成内容的数字水印、来源追踪系统和使用日志记录。这些措施有助于在技术创新和社会责任之间找到平衡。

未来发展方向

社区正在探索几个令人兴奋的方向:多模态输入(结合声音和表情的合成)、实时风格迁移(将真实人脸转换为动漫风格)以及更精细的面部特征控制。参与这些前沿探索,你不仅能提升技术能力,还能参与塑造这项技术的未来发展路径。

通过本指南,你已经对实时人脸合成技术有了全面的了解。无论是作为普通用户探索其应用可能性,还是作为开发者参与技术改进,都请记住:负责任的创新才能让技术真正造福社会。随着社区的不断壮大,我们期待看到更多创新应用和伦理实践的出现,共同推动这一激动人心的技术领域健康发展。

登录后查看全文
热门项目推荐
相关项目推荐